projects
/
gcc.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
m68k: add musl support
[gcc.git]
/
gcc
/
function.c
2019-11-08
Jakub Jelinek
re PR middle-end/92384 (Empty class instances have...
blob
|
commitdiff
|
raw
2019-11-06
Eric Botcazou
introduce -fcallgraph-info option
blob
|
commitdiff
|
raw
|
diff to current
2019-09-30
Richard Sandiford
Remove global call sets: function.c
blob
|
commitdiff
|
raw
|
diff to current
2019-09-30
Richard Sandiford
Add function_abi.{h,cc}
blob
|
commitdiff
|
raw
|
diff to current
2019-09-26
Jakub Jelinek
function.c (gimplify_parameters): Use build_clobber...
blob
|
commitdiff
|
raw
|
diff to current
2019-09-10
Richard Sandiford
Add call_used_or_fixed_reg_p
blob
|
commitdiff
|
raw
|
diff to current
2019-09-09
Richard Sandiford
Make note_stores take an rtx_insn
blob
|
commitdiff
|
raw
|
diff to current
2019-09-06
Jakub Jelinek
function.c (assign_parm_find_data_types): Use RECORD_OR...
blob
|
commitdiff
|
raw
|
diff to current
2019-08-28
Bernd Edlinger
expr.c (expand_assignment): Handle misaligned DECLs.
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Bernd Edlinger
function.c (assign_parm_find_stack_rtl): Use known_eq...
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Add a pass_by_reference flag to function_arg_info
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Make function.c use function_arg_info internally
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Add a apply_pass_by_reference_rules helper
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Use function_arg_info for TARGET_MUST_PASS_IN_STACK
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Use function_arg_info for TARGET_CALLEE_COPIES
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Use function_arg_info for TARGET_FUNCTION_ARG_ADVANCE
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Use function_arg_info for TARGET_FUNCTION_(INCOMING_)ARG
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Use function_arg_info for TARGET_SETUP_INCOMING_ARGS
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Use function_arg_info for TARGET_PASS_BY_REFERENCE
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Richard Sandiford
Use function_arg_info for TARGET_ARG_PARTIAL_BYTES
blob
|
commitdiff
|
raw
|
diff to current
2019-08-20
Bernd Edlinger
re PR middle-end/89544 (Argument marshalling incorrectl...
blob
|
commitdiff
|
raw
|
diff to current
2019-08-15
Bernd Edlinger
function.c (assign_parm_setup_reg): Handle misaligned...
blob
|
commitdiff
|
raw
|
diff to current
2019-08-02
Bernd Edlinger
function.c (assign_parm_adjust_stack_rtl): Revise STRIC...
blob
|
commitdiff
|
raw
|
diff to current
2019-08-02
Bernd Edlinger
function.c (assign_param_data_one): Remove unused data...
blob
|
commitdiff
|
raw
|
diff to current
2019-07-19
Jakub Jelinek
re PR middle-end/91190 (ICE on valid code: in hashtab_c...
blob
|
commitdiff
|
raw
|
diff to current
2019-07-09
Martin Sebor
PR c++/61339 - add mismatch between struct and class...
blob
|
commitdiff
|
raw
|
diff to current
2019-07-09
Martin Sebor
PR c++/61339 - add mismatch between struct and class...
blob
|
commitdiff
|
raw
|
diff to current
2019-07-08
Eric Botcazou
emit-rtl.c (set_insn_locations): New function moved...
blob
|
commitdiff
|
raw
|
diff to current
2019-06-19
Wilco Dijkstra
Simplify setjmp and non-local goto implementation ...
blob
|
commitdiff
|
raw
|
diff to current
2019-06-14
H.J. Lu
Update preferred_stack_boundary only when expanding...
blob
|
commitdiff
|
raw
|
diff to current
2019-05-22
Hans-Peter Nilsson
In <https://gcc.gnu.org/ml/gcc-patches/2019-05/msg01417...
blob
|
commitdiff
|
raw
|
diff to current
2019-03-29
Jakub Jelinek
re PR rtl-optimization/87485 (Compile time hog w/ ...
blob
|
commitdiff
|
raw
|
diff to current
2019-03-27
Peter Bergner
re PR rtl-optimization/89313 (ICE in process_alt_operan...
blob
|
commitdiff
|
raw
|
diff to current
2019-02-11
Hans-Peter Nilsson
function.c (assign_parm_setup_block): Use the stored...
blob
|
commitdiff
|
raw
|
diff to current
2019-01-14
Jakub Jelinek
re PR rtl-optimization/88796 (-fstack-protector* kills...
blob
|
commitdiff
|
raw
|
diff to current
2019-01-10
Jakub Jelinek
re PR middle-end/84877 (Local stack copy of BLKmode...
blob
|
commitdiff
|
raw
|
diff to current
2019-01-09
Jakub Jelinek
re PR rtl-optimization/88331 (ICE in rtl_verify_bb_layo...
blob
|
commitdiff
|
raw
|
diff to current
2019-01-01
Jakub Jelinek
Update copyright years.
blob
|
commitdiff
|
raw
|
diff to current
2018-12-14
Segher Boessenkool
match_asm_constraints: Use copy_rtx where needed (PR88001)
blob
|
commitdiff
|
raw
|
diff to current
2018-11-22
Thomas Preud'homme
PR85434: Prevent spilling of stack protector guard...
blob
|
commitdiff
|
raw
|
diff to current
2018-11-21
Uros Bizjak
re PR middle-end/88129 (Two blockage insns are emited...
blob
|
commitdiff
|
raw
|
diff to current
2018-11-21
Renlin Li
[PATCH][PR84877]Dynamically align the address for local...
blob
|
commitdiff
|
raw
|
diff to current
2018-08-24
Uros Bizjak
emit-rtl.c (init_emit_once): Do not emit MODE_POINTER_B...
blob
|
commitdiff
|
raw
|
diff to current
2018-08-02
Thomas Preud'homme
Revert "[ARM] Fix PR85434: spilling of stack protector...
blob
|
commitdiff
|
raw
|
diff to current
2018-08-02
Thomas Preud'homme
[ARM] Fix PR85434: spilling of stack protector guard...
blob
|
commitdiff
|
raw
|
diff to current
2018-07-20
Martin Sebor
PR middle-end/82063 - issues with arguments enabled...
blob
|
commitdiff
|
raw
|
diff to current
2018-07-04
Martin Liska
[multiple changes]
blob
|
commitdiff
|
raw
|
diff to current
2018-06-08
Martin Liska
Remove MPX
blob
|
commitdiff
|
raw
|
diff to current
2018-05-30
Richard Sandiford
Use poly_int tree accessors
blob
|
commitdiff
|
raw
|
diff to current
2018-03-23
Jakub Jelinek
re PR inline-asm/85034 (-O1 internal compiler error...
blob
|
commitdiff
|
raw
|
diff to current
2018-03-22
Jakub Jelinek
re PR inline-asm/84941 (internal compiler error: in...
blob
|
commitdiff
|
raw
|
diff to current
2018-01-18
Jakub Jelinek
re PR sanitizer/81715 (asan-stack=1 redzone allocation...
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Richard Sandiford
poly_int: GET_MODE_SIZE
blob
|
commitdiff
|
raw
|
diff to current
2018-01-03
Jakub Jelinek
Update copyright years.
blob
|
commitdiff
|
raw
|
diff to current
2017-12-21
Richard Sandiford
poly_int: argument sizes
blob
|
commitdiff
|
raw
|
diff to current
2017-12-21
Richard Sandiford
poly_int: instantiate_virtual_regs
blob
|
commitdiff
|
raw
|
diff to current
2017-12-21
Richard Sandiford
poly_int: frame allocations
blob
|
commitdiff
|
raw
|
diff to current
2017-12-20
Richard Sandiford
poly_int: SUBREG_BYTE
blob
|
commitdiff
|
raw
|
diff to current
2017-12-12
Alexandre Oliva
[SFN] introduce statement frontier notes, still disabled
blob
|
commitdiff
|
raw
|
diff to current
2017-12-12
Alexandre Oliva
[SFN] boilerplate changes in preparation to introduce...
blob
|
commitdiff
|
raw
|
diff to current
2017-11-22
Marek Polacek
re PR c++/60336 (empty struct value is passed different...
blob
|
commitdiff
|
raw
|
diff to current
2017-10-29
James E Wilson
Delete obsolete SDB debug info support.
blob
|
commitdiff
|
raw
|
diff to current
2017-10-23
Richard Sandiford
Convert STARTING_FRAME_OFFSET to a hook
blob
|
commitdiff
|
raw
|
diff to current
2017-10-19
Eric Botcazou
asan.c (handle_builtin_alloca): Deal with all alloca...
blob
|
commitdiff
|
raw
|
diff to current
2017-09-20
Jeff Law
function.c (dump_stack_clash_frame_info): New function.
blob
|
commitdiff
|
raw
|
diff to current
2017-09-15
Richard Sandiford
Turn FUNCTION_ARG_OFFSET into a hook
blob
|
commitdiff
|
raw
|
diff to current
2017-09-15
Richard Sandiford
Turn TRULY_NOOP_TRUNCATION into a hook
blob
|
commitdiff
|
raw
|
diff to current
2017-09-12
Richard Sandiford
Convert hard_regno_nregs to a function
blob
|
commitdiff
|
raw
|
diff to current
2017-09-05
Richard Sandiford
Make more use of int_mode_for_size
blob
|
commitdiff
|
raw
|
diff to current
2017-09-04
Richard Sandiford
Turn FUNCTION_ARG_PADDING into a target hook
blob
|
commitdiff
|
raw
|
diff to current
2017-08-30
Richard Sandiford
Add a partial_subreg_p predicate
blob
|
commitdiff
|
raw
|
diff to current
2017-08-30
Richard Sandiford
[77/77] Add a complex_mode class
blob
|
commitdiff
|
raw
|
diff to current
2017-08-30
Richard Sandiford
[64/77] Add a scalar_mode class
blob
|
commitdiff
|
raw
|
diff to current
2017-08-30
Richard Sandiford
[35/77] Add uses of as_a <scalar_int_mode>
blob
|
commitdiff
|
raw
|
diff to current
2017-08-23
Richard Biener
function.c (fndecl_name): Use verbosity 1 (no arguments...
blob
|
commitdiff
|
raw
|
diff to current
2017-08-21
Richard Sandiford
Simplify pad_below implementation
blob
|
commitdiff
|
raw
|
diff to current
2017-08-08
Martin Liska
trans.c: Include header files.
blob
|
commitdiff
|
raw
|
diff to current
2017-08-02
Jakub Jelinek
re PR middle-end/79499 (ICE in rtl_verify_bb_insns...
blob
|
commitdiff
|
raw
|
diff to current
2017-07-26
Martin Liska
Move non-local goto expansion after parm_birth_insn...
blob
|
commitdiff
|
raw
|
diff to current
2017-07-21
Nathan Sidwell
Remove TYPE_METHODS.
blob
|
commitdiff
|
raw
|
diff to current
2017-01-13
Martin Liska
Reload global options when strict aliasing is dropped...
blob
|
commitdiff
|
raw
|
diff to current
2017-01-05
David Malcolm
Introduce RTL function reader
blob
|
commitdiff
|
raw
|
diff to current
2017-01-01
Jakub Jelinek
Update copyright years.
blob
|
commitdiff
|
raw
|
diff to current
2016-11-29
Jiong Wang
[Patch] New hook TARGET_STACK_PROTECT_RUNTIME_ENABLED_P...
blob
|
commitdiff
|
raw
|
diff to current
2016-11-25
Richard Sandiford
Tweak LRA handling of shared spill slots
blob
|
commitdiff
|
raw
|
diff to current
2016-11-21
Trevor Saunders
make prologue_epilogue_contains take a rtx_insn *
blob
|
commitdiff
|
raw
|
diff to current
2016-11-18
Richard Sandiford
Add SET_DECL_MODE
blob
|
commitdiff
|
raw
|
diff to current
2016-10-28
Segher Boessenkool
sched: Do not mix prologue and epilogue insns
blob
|
commitdiff
|
raw
|
diff to current
2016-10-13
Segher Boessenkool
Create the *logue in the same order as before (PR77962)
blob
|
commitdiff
|
raw
|
diff to current
2016-10-13
Thomas Preud'homme
Move MEMMODEL_* from coretypes.h to memmodel.h
blob
|
commitdiff
|
raw
|
diff to current
2016-10-13
Jakub Jelinek
re PR target/77957 (Undefined .LCTOC0 with -fstack...
blob
|
commitdiff
|
raw
|
diff to current
2016-10-12
Segher Boessenkool
shrink-wrap: Shrink-wrapping for separate components
blob
|
commitdiff
|
raw
|
diff to current
2016-10-09
Jakub Jelinek
tree-ssa.c (target_for_debug_bind, [...]): Use VAR_P...
blob
|
commitdiff
|
raw
|
diff to current
2016-09-16
Jason Merrill
Add inline functions for various bitwise operations.
blob
|
commitdiff
|
raw
|
diff to current
2016-08-28
Trevor Saunders
make stack_slot_list a vec<rtx>
blob
|
commitdiff
|
raw
|
diff to current
2016-07-26
Trevor Saunders
use auto_sbitmap in various places
blob
|
commitdiff
|
raw
|
diff to current
2016-07-19
Uros Bizjak
builtins.c: Use HOST_WIDE_INT_1 instead of (HOST_WIDE_I...
blob
|
commitdiff
|
raw
|
diff to current
2016-06-22
Eric Botcazou
* function.c (assign_parm_setup_reg): Prevent sharing...
blob
|
commitdiff
|
raw
|
diff to current
2016-06-02
H.J. Lu
Update TARGET_FUNCTION_INCOMING_ARG documentation
blob
|
commitdiff
|
raw
|
diff to current
2016-05-20
Segher Boessenkool
This fixes a bug in my r236491: on nvptx, functions...
blob
|
commitdiff
|
raw
|
diff to current
next